Manufacturer description #1
08 - 08/2000 - New at the Photokina: Leica Summicron-M f/2/28 mm ASPH.
The Leica Summicron-M f/2/28 mm ASPH. being launched by Leica Camera AG is a new, super fast wide-angle lens with excellent imaging performance in an ultra compact design. Despite being twice as fast as the successful Leica Elmarit-M f/2.8/28 mm, it has the same diameter and, weighing 270 grams, is only 10 grams heavier. The 28 mm focal length particularly popular for press photography can now be used in extremely difficult light situations as well. The new lens takes advantage of a key strength of the Leica M rangefinder system camera: its use as an available light camera, due to other qualities besides high-speed lenses, such as the radiantly clear viewfinder image, the high-precision focusing and the vibration-free shutter release.
At full aperture already, the lens performs homogeneously well over the whole image field. Even at the largest aperture of 2.0, brilliance and resolution equal the high standard of the Leica Elmarit-M f/2.8/28 mm. Compared with this field-proven lens, distortion in the new Summicron has been reduced even further by 15% to a negligible amount for practical purposes. The vignetting of the new lens is extremely slight; from f/5.6 onwards there is only natural vignetting. Even in twilight or dim rooms, the Leica Summicron-M f/2/28 mm ASPH. guarantees finely differentiated, pin-sharp exposures, which makes it an indispensable companion for Leica M photographers.
The new 28mm lens consists of nine elements in six groups. Three of these lens elements are made of highly refractive glass and three others of glass with partial anomalous dispersion. One element has an aspherical surface which largely accounts for the lens's extremely compact design. The unchanged diameter enables a practically unobstructed view of the viewfinder image. This and the fact of its low weight makes it ideal for travelling light or for professional use in difficult reportage conditions.
The new Leica Summicron-M f/2/28 mm ASPH. is an excellent partner for the new Leica M6 TTL 0.58. Together, they enable a new standard of performance in wide-angle photography.
The new lens will be on sale in Leica photo shops from February 2001.
Manufacturer description #2
Virtually no other camera is so frequently cited as reference in available light photography as the Leica M. To give the M System even greater versatility in difficult light situations, the popular 28mm focal length with an even faster speed was added to the line of Leica Summicron high speed lenses: the outstanding LEICA SUMMICRON-M 28 mm f/2 ASPH. By means of an extremely complex optical computation, the use of special types of optical glasses and the inclusion of a lens element with an aspherical surface, it was possible to create a lens with outstanding performance that is in no way below that of the excellent performance of the LEICA ELMARIT-M 28 mm f/2.8. As a matter of fact, it even surpasses it.
Considering the fact that the new lens is one full stop faster than the LEICA ELMARIT-M 28 mm f/2.8, it is all the more remarkable that the designers were able to keep the dimensions and the weight of the new lens is virtually the same as that of the older lens. Outstanding imaging performance across the entire field, with uniformly high resolving power and brilliance make this lens an indispensable companion, especially in difficult light situations. Whether in twilight or in poorly illuminated rooms, the LEICA SUMMICRON-M 28 mm f/2 ASPH. produces optimal results, even at full aperture and it captures the genuine mood of a scene entirely without the use of flash or of a tripod. When the work is done, it can easily be tucked away in the leather case that comes with it, ready for new photographic challenges.
Manufacturer description #3
Very fast wide-angle lens recommended for reporting and available light photography such as twilight or in dimly lit interiors. Uncompromised image quality, even at full aperture. Thanks to a sophisticated optical formula, in which special types of glass and an aspherical surface were used, the dimensions and the weight are almost identical to the 28mm f/2.8 even though it is one stop faster.
Manufacturer description #4
This fast wide-angle lens is especially compact and its imaging performance is outstanding at f/2. The rendition of the finest details results in pictures with an extraordinary depth effect. Even in critical lighting conditions, for example in backlit situations, distracting reflections and flare are largely eliminated. Because of its large aperture of f/2, it can also be used for selective sharpness settings in the wide-angle range. And when pictures are to be taken without flash under unfavorable light conditions at twilight or in sparsely illuminated rooms, this lens is highly recommended.
